6. Purple Statement Ceiling

A purple statement ceiling is a creative way to introduce bold color into a room without covering every wall. In this elegant space, the rich purple ceiling immediately draws the eye upward, adding depth and architectural interest to the room. The decorative crown molding further highlights the ceiling, turning it into a striking design feature rather than simply a functional surface.
The soft neutral walls create the perfect contrast, allowing the purple hue to stand out while keeping the room bright and balanced. Large windows flood the space with natural light, preventing the darker color from feeling heavy. This idea works especially well in rooms with high ceilings where you want to create a more intimate and visually captivating atmosphere.
